// Dark-mode support in the Lumenfall admin dashboard.
// Plugin authors: do not hardcode colors. Resolve tokens through the
// ThemeBridge client below; it returns the active palette and listens
// for scheme changes so your panels flip without a reload.
// Contrast ratios are enforced server-side — submissions that bypass
// tokens fail review. Initialize the client once per plugin, at mount,
// never per render. The client authenticates against the internal
// ThemeBridge service. Use the key that follows.

API key for hagug-kajof: vxb4-HrJ9

## v3.2.0 — Changed Defaults

Quick note for the security review: the Spokeshift rebalancing tool no longer ships with anonymous read access to station telemetry enabled. We also tightened the default rate limit on the dispatch API and turned on request signing out of the box. Existing deployments keep their old settings until redeployed, so audit accordingly. Nothing sneaky here, just safer defaults. The new shipped defaults are listed below.

service settings:
[kelax]
team = caswyn
access_code = ac_c41040
owner = briius.praix
host = kelax.qirvanlabs.corp
port = 9200
peer = sormir.halixhq.internal
salt = f8d36025
pin = 3766

Q: What do I do if the Quillhatch assignment service returns stale experiment buckets? A: Flush the local bucket cache and re-sync with the control plane. Assignments are deterministic per user, so no data loss occurs. To authenticate the admin flush endpoint, use the recovery phrase provided below.

unlock words, bawef-kahap: sorax-sorir-quenys-aldok

Welcome to the Slimcrate team! Our job is keeping container images lean for the Pellworth deploy pipeline. Rule of thumb: multi-stage builds, strip debug symbols, and never ship a package manager in the final layer. If the vault that holds our base-image signing material ever locks you out, recovery is possible. The passphrase you'll need is right below.

strongbox words: kelion-ralvan-casix-aldeth-gorius-kelath-isteth-tamwyn-novok-queniel-druok-quenok-wenael